문제

이거 검색해서 찾았는데 Maudite의 에 대한 질문 텍스트 편집기 하지만 그것들은 모두 Windows용이었습니다.

짐작하셨겠지만, 제가 알고 있는 것 외에 Mac용 텍스트/코드 편집기가 있는지 알아보려고 합니다.나열된 편집자를 포함하도록 내 게시물을 편집하겠습니다.

무료

  1. 텍스트랭글러
  2. Xcode
  3. 맥 빔
  4. 아쿠아막스 그리고 원본에 더 가깝습니다 EMac
  5. J편집
  6. 에디트라
  7. 넷빈즈
  8. 코드
  9. TextMate2 - GPL
  10. 괄호
  11. Atom.io

광고

  1. 텍스트메이트
  2. BB편집
  3. SubEtha편집
  4. 코다
  5. 숭고한 텍스트 2
  6. 스멀트론
  7. 웹스톰
  8. 박하

주제와 관련된 기사

  1. Faceoff, 역대 최고의 텍스트 편집기는 무엇입니까?
  2. Maceditors.com, Mac 편집기 기능 비교

제안을 추가해주신 모든 분들께 감사드립니다.

도움이 되었습니까?

해결책

제가 직접 사용하진 않았지만 다른 무료 제가 좋은 소식을 들은 것 중 하나는 스멀트론.

이에 대한 내 연구에서 다음과 같은 흥미로운 기사를 발견했습니다.페이스오프:최고의 Mac 텍스트 편집기는 무엇입니까?

다른 팁

저는 TextMate가 모두가 가장 좋아하는 앱이라고 생각했습니다.TextMate를 사용하지 않고 Mac을 사용하는 프로그래머를 만난 적이 없습니다.

  • 이맥스
  • 정력

하지만 저는 TextMate를 사용하고 있으며 의심할 여지 없이 제가 지불한 모든 비용의 가치가 있다고 말할 수 있습니다.

숭고한 텍스트는 정말 훌륭합니다(http://www.sublimetext.com/2).뛰어난 검색 기능, 매우 빠르고 가볍습니다.매우 괜찮은 코드 완성.

저는 RubyMine과 WebStorm(http://www.jetbrains.com/)도 많이 사용합니다.그것들은 훌륭하지만 TextMate처럼 모든 목적에 사용되는 것은 아닙니다.

맥빔 그리고 SubEtha편집 두 가지 좋은 옵션이 있어요

저는 Komodo를 조금 사용해 보았는데 지금까지는 정말 마음에 들었습니다.Eclipse 변형인 Aptana도 다양한 용도로 유용합니다.항상 좋은 ole' VI도 있습니다!

Emacs를 배우기 위해 진지한 노력을 기울일 계획이라면 즉시 Aquamacs를 잊어버리십시오.Emacs를 Emacs가 아닌 다른 것(최고의 기본 OS X 앱)으로 비틀고 구부리려고 합니다.듣기에는 그럴듯하게 들리겠지만, 이것이 Emacs의 거의 모든 표준 키 바인딩과 동작을 완전히 깨뜨리고 나면 왜 TextEdit이나 TextMate만 사용하지 않는지 궁금해지기 시작합니다.

Carbon Emacs는 OS X용으로 좋은 Emacs 애플리케이션입니다.직접 컴파일하지 않고도 GNU Emacs에 접근할 수 있는 것과 거의 비슷합니다.이는 운영 체제와 충분히 잘 맞지만 동시에 우리 모두가 알고 사랑하는 훌륭한 Emacs입니다.현재 최신 릴리스의 Leopard가 필요하지만 어쨌든 대부분의 사람들은 지금까지 업그레이드했습니다.당신은 그것을 가져올 수 있습니다 여기.

또는 OS X에서 Vim을 사용하고 싶다면 다음과 같은 좋은 소식을 들었습니다. 맥빔.

그 외에도 명백한 TextEdit, TextMate 등의 편집자가 있습니다.일부 사람들에게는 효과가 있지만 내가 아는 대부분의 "고급" 사용자(나 자신 포함)는 15피트 폴보다 짧은 것으로 접촉하는 것을 싫어합니다.

유아용 침대 편집자 코코아 기반 오픈 소스 텍스트 편집기입니다.일본에서는 인기가 있습니다.

최고의 오픈 소스는 다음과 같습니다. 스멀트론 제 생각에는 TextMate에 도움이 되지는 않습니다.

동네에 새로운 아이가 생겼어요 - PHPStorm.나는 그것을 일년 내내 사용했습니다.무료는 아니지만 오픈 소스 개발자에게는 1년 동안 49$의 개별 라이센스를 무료로 제공합니다.

  • IDE에 비해 빠르다 - Java를 기반으로 하므로 Eclipse/Netbeans와 다소 비슷해 보이지만 속도 측면에서는 먼지처럼 보입니다(IDE인 Coda/Textmate만큼 빠르지는 않습니다).
  • 다양한 단축키 - PHPStorm을 사용하여 개발하면서 마우스를 거의 건드리지 않았습니다. (코다의 단점이 바로 그 점입니다.)
  • Subversion 지원 내장 - Mac에서 버전이나 다른 SVN 클라이언트를 건드릴 필요가 없었습니다.
  • 스니펫, 템플릿 지원 - Zen 코딩도 지원됩니다.
  • 프로젝트 지원, 별도의 창에 있지만
  • 파일 검색, 코드 검색
  • 코드 완성, PHPDoc 코드 완성도 지원합니다.
  • BBEdit는 다른 모든 편집기를 메모장처럼 보이게 만듭니다.

대용량 파일을 쉽게 처리합니다.대부분의 텍스트 편집기(특히 TextMate)는 크롤링 속도가 느려지거나 대용량 파일이 표시되면 충돌이 발생합니다.

정규 표현식과 다중 파일 찾기 대화 상자는 유용성 면에서 다른 어떤 것보다 뛰어납니다.

클리핑 시스템은 마술처럼 작동하며 선택, 들여쓰기, 자리 표시자 및 삽입 지점 태그를 포함하며 단순한 텍스트가 아닙니다.

BBEdit은 AppleScriptable이 많습니다.모든 것이 스크립트로 작성될 수 있습니다.

9.0에서는 BBEdit에 코드 완성, 프로젝트 및 기타 수많은 개선 사항이 포함되어 있습니다.

나는 주로 HTML, CSS, JS 및 Python에 사용하는데, 이는 매우 강력합니다.좀 더 모호한 언어는 잘 지원되지 않지만 대부분의 경우 환상적입니다.

TextMate를 좋아하는 제가 아는 유일한 개발자는 Ruby 팬입니다.나는 정말로 매력을 느끼지 못합니다. TextWrangler(BBEdit의 무료 동생)보다 조금 더 낫습니다. 하지만 돈을 쓰고 있다면 몇 달러 더 내고 더 나은 도구를 사는 것이 나을 수도 있습니다.

  • jEdit에는 크로스 플랫폼이라는 장점이 있습니다.BBEdit만큼 좋지는 않지만 유능한 프로그래머용 편집기입니다.Windows 또는 Linux 시스템을 사용하는 경우 작동하는 하나의 도구를 사용하는 것이 편리합니다.

  • SSH와 원격 시스템을 통해 작업해야 하거나 컴퓨터가 X11을 수행할 수 없는 경우 Vim은 괜찮습니다.나는 대용량 파일을 쉽게 편집하고 반복 명령을 수행할 수 있다는 점 때문에 Vim을 좋아했습니다.하지만 요즘에는 비표준 검색 및 바꾸기((foo) 대신 (foo) 그룹 사용 등)의 성가심, 고통스러울 정도로 나쁜 다중 문서 처리, 프로젝트 부족으로 인해 나에게는 투표가 불가능합니다. /disk 브라우저 보기, AppleScript 부족 및 GVim 버전의 기괴한 마우스 처리.

jEdit OS X에서 실행되며 Java 기반입니다.TextMate와 다소 비슷하다고 생각합니다.

에디트라 재미있어 보이지만 직접 시도해 보지는 않았습니다.

TextMate는 "고급 프로그래머"를 위한 것이 아닙니다.그것은 말이 되지 않습니다. TextMate에는 "고급 프로그래머"가 원하는 모든 것이 포함되어 있습니다.이를 통해 소스 코드 형식을 원하는 방식으로 빠르게 설정할 수 있는 번들을 정의하거나 프로젝트 지침을 따르는 번들을 정의할 수 있으며 구성의 일부를 입력하고 탭을 눌러 전체 구조와 클래스를 생성하는 빠르고 쉬운 액세스가 가능합니다. .

TextMate는 제가 선택한 도구입니다. 빠르고 가벼우면서도 프로그래밍할 도구에 필요한 모든 기능이 포함되어 있습니다.Xcode에 긴밀하게 통합되어 있지는 않지만 Mac OS X용 소프트웨어를 작성하지 않는 나에게는 문제가 되지 않습니다.저는 FreeBSD용 소프트웨어를 작성합니다.

분명히 BB편집.저는 코딩을 하고, BBEdit은 제가 코딩하는 데 사용하는 것입니다.

고전적인 것 중 하나를 고려해 볼 수 있습니다. 둘 다 무료이고 확장 가능하며 Mac 이상으로 확장되는 대규모 사용자 기반을 보유하고 있습니다.

  • 아쿠아막스 - OS X용 emacs(쉘 창의 emacs도 옵션)
  • 맥 빔 - Mac 전용 GUI가 포함된 VI(셸 창의 vim도 옵션)

나는 구식 편집 설정을 선호합니다.나는 다음에 포함된 명령줄 vim을 사용합니다. GNU 화면 내부의 "창" 아이텀.

이는 XCode와 잘 통합되지 않을 수 있지만 명령줄 프로그램을 개발하고 사용하는 데는 적합하다고 생각합니다.터미널에서 작업하는 데 상당한 시간을 할애한다면 GNU Screen을 사용하여 기본 터미널 다중화 개념을 익히는 데 30분 정도 투자할 가치가 있습니다.

Coda는 PHP/ASP/HTML 스타일 개발에 적합합니다.훌륭한 인터페이스, 다중 파일 검색 및 정규식 지원으로 대체, 원격 파일 탐색 및 편집을 위한 매끄러운 FTP/SFTP/등 통합, SVN 통합 등.

이제 플러그인을 지원하고 플러그인 편집기에서 TextMate 번들을 가져올 수 있으므로 밝은 미래가 있습니다.몇 달 전 버전 1.6에서 플러그인 지원이 새롭게 도입되었기 때문에 아직 필수 플러그인이 많지 않습니다.그래도 인기가 많은 앱이라 앞으로 더 기대가 됩니다.

저에게 있어 "킬러 기능"은 다음과 같습니다.* 원격 파일의 원활한 편집 * 코드 네비게이터 (기호 브라우저;기능 등을 나열하는 창)

대부분의 사람들은 실제로 기호 브라우저를 사용하는 것을 좋아하지 않지만 익숙하지 않은 코드를 많이 유지해야 하기 때문에 기호 브라우저가 매우 중요하다고 생각합니다.

하지만 Coda가 TextMate의 "원시적인 힘"을 가지고 있는지는 확실하지 않습니다.다음에는 TextMate에 익숙해질 계획입니다.

저는 Komodo IDE를 사용합니다.수많은 언어를 지원하고 사용자 정의가 가능하지만 약간 비쌉니다(저희 회사에서 사본을 구입했습니다).정말 좋은 대안은 Komodo Edit라는 무료 버전입니다.로드 속도가 매우 빠르고 괜찮은 기능 목록이 있어서 많은 작업에서 전체 IDE보다는 이 기능을 사용하게 되었습니다.

스멀트론 또 다른 좋은 (그리고 무료) 것입니다.

사실 난 더 좋아해 편집로켓 TextMate를 통해.Mac과 Ubuntu 컴퓨터 모두에서 사용합니다.여러 운영 체제에서 동일한 편집기를 사용하는 것이 좋습니다.

Textmate는 Art 편집기의 상태이지만 누군가가 jedit, eclipse, netbeans 등과 같은 어색한 메모리 먹는 괴물 없이 여러 플랫폼에서 개발하는 것을 고려하고 있다면 geany(geany.org)를 살펴보십시오.공짜 야.Mac OS X에서 편집기가 미적인 모양과 느낌을 갖지 못하는 유일한 문제입니다 :)

프라이즈 좋은 무료 옵션입니다.약간의 거친 부분이 있지만 가격을 이길 수는 없습니다.나는 이것이 Smultron의 포크 또는 후속 제품이라고 믿습니다.

Fraise Text Editor for MacOS

나는 사용한다 내 기본 편집기(Python용)로 사용하고 있지만 항상 SubEtha편집 보조 텍스트 편집기로 편리합니다(무료 평가판, 라이센스 비용 30유로).매우 복잡하지는 않지만 필요한 작업을 수행합니다.

Smultron에 대한 또 다른 투표입니다.일부 XQuery 프로그래밍을 할 때 이를 사용했고 구문 색상 강조를 위한 키워드 파일을 정의할 수 있다는 점이 훌륭했습니다.

저는 Smultron과 Textwrangler를 모두 설치했지만 대부분의 경우 Smultron을 사용하고 있습니다.

나는 코딩을 위해 XCode가 아닌 다른 편집기를 사용하고 싶지만 다른 어떤 편집기도 실제로 가치가 있을 만큼 긴밀하게 통합되지 않는다고 생각합니다.
그러나 시간이 좀 지나면 TextMate가 결국 해당 지점에 도달할 수도 있습니다.하지만 현재로서는 주로 디버깅 기능과 리팩토링이 부족합니다.

XCode가 필요하지 않은 모든 것에 대해서는 TextMate를 좋아합니다.내 작업 그룹에 다른 Mac 사용자가 있다면 아마도 공동 작업 기능을 위해 SubEthaEdit을 고려할 것입니다.원하는 Emacs라면 Aquamacs(Mac과 유사) 또는 Carbon Emacs(GNU-Emacs와 유사)를 추천합니다.

저는 수년 동안 BBEdit을 사용해 왔습니다.견고하고 빠르며 Xcode 작업 흐름에 꽤 잘 통합됩니다.(내장 편집기뿐만 아니라 Xcode에도 통합되는 것이 있는지 잘 모르겠지만 누가 내장 편집기를 기다릴 시간이 있습니까?)

소스 제어 시스템을 사용하지 않는 소규모 팀 프로젝트 또는 여러 시스템에서 단일 사용자 편집의 경우 SubEthaEdit을 적극 권장합니다.

Eclipse와 Netbeans에는 다른 많은 것들 중에서 텍스트 편집기가 있습니다.텍스트 편집기가 준비될 때까지 10초를 기다리고 싶지는 않을 것 같습니다. :/...만약 코딩에 진지하게 시간을 할애할 예정이라면 시간을 들여 vim 사용법을 배우십시오(emacs도 마찬가지지만 권장합니다). 정력)

라이센스 : CC-BY-SA ~와 함께 속성
제휴하지 않습니다 StackOverflow
scroll top